    It's soap scum, which is really common from shampoo bars as well as liquid castile soaps. Whether your soap "scums" or not depends on how hard your water is...which is why shampoo bars work great for some people and awful for others. I'd recommend a regular, liquid, detergent-based shampoo with tea tree oil. Nature's Gate and J/A/S/O/N both make excellent ones.
